# AIS explaination

The automatic identification system (AIS) is an automatic tracking system that uses transceivers on ships and is used by vessel traffic services (VTS). When satellites are used to receive AIS signatures, the term Satellite-AIS (S-AIS) is used. AIS information supplements marine radar, which continues to be the primary method of collision avoidance for water transport. Although technically and operationally distinct, the ADS-B system is analogous to AIS and performs a similar function for aircraft.[^1]

## What is Trawl Watch

**[Trawl Watch](https://twitter.com/TrawlWatch)** is an initiative launched by the *
*[Bloom Association](https://www.bloomassociation.org/en/)** to track and expose the most destructive fishing vessels.
Inspired by L’[Avion de Bernard](https://www.instagram.com/laviondebernard/), which monitors the movements of private
jets, **Trawl Watch** aims to make visible the impact of these massive trawlers on our oceans. These vessels, often
referred to as _mégachalutiers_, deploy gigantic nets that can engulf marine life from the surface down to the ocean
floor. The consequences are both ecological—as they devastate crucial nursery and breeding areas for marine animals—and
social, as they deprive artisanal fishermen of a healthy marine ecosystem. The solution proposed by **Bloom** is to
dismantle these industrial fishing ships and redistribute their quotas to small-scale fishers. A petition has been
launched, and **Bloom** continues to track these megatrawlers while awaiting action from European institutions.

**Did you know that, in Europe, the largest fishing vessels, which represent 1% of the fleet, catch half of the fish?**
These factory-vessels can measure up to 144 meters in length and catch 400,000 kilos of fish per day! This is as much as
1,000 small-scale fishing vessels in one day at sea.

**These veritable sea monsters are devastating Europe’s biodiversity and coastlines.** It is important to measure the
scale of the damage: about 20 of these factory-vessels can obliterate hundreds of thousands of marine animals and
biodiversity treasures in one day, including in the so-called ‘Marine Protected Areas’ of French territorial waters,
which are not protected at all.

## What is Bloom Association

**BLOOM** is a non-profit organization founded in 2005 that works to preserve the marine environment and species from
unnecessary destruction and to increase social benefits in the fishing sector. **BLOOM** wages awareness and advocacy
campaigns in order to accelerate the adoption of concrete solutions for the ocean, humans and the climate. **BLOOM**
carries out scientific research projects, independent studies and evaluations that highlight crucial and unaddressed
issues such as the financing mechanisms of the fishing sector. **BLOOM**’s actions are meant for the general public as
well as policy-makers and economic stakeholders.

### Database migration

Trawlwatch DB model has been refactored during DataForGood season 12. If you run a version of Trawlwactch using the old
model follow next steps to upgrade.

- Upgrade DB model:

```
$ alembic upgrade head
```

- Run data conversion from the old model to the new model (actually copy data from `spire_vessel_positions`
to `spire_ais_data`). This may take long if you have a long positions history:

```
$ python backend/bloom/tasks/convert_spire_vessels_to_spire_ais_data.py
```

- Load new references data (AMP zone, ports, vessels):

```
$ /venv/bin/python3 backend/bloom/tasks/load_dim_vessel_from_csv.py
$ /venv/bin/python3 backend/bloom/tasks/load_dim_port_from_csv.py
$ /venv/bin/python3 backend/bloom/tasks/load_dim_zone_amp_from_csv.py
$ /venv/bin/python3 backend/bloom/tasks/compute_port_geometry_buffer.py
```

- If you feel it, drop old tables:

```
DROP TABLE mpa_fr_with_mn;
DROP TABLE spire_vessel_positions;
DROP TABLE vessels;
```
